SPAN 3011

Course Name:
Heritage Speakers of Spanish I
Credit Hours:
3 hours

Accelerated practice in speaking, reading, and professional writing for native/heritage speakers of Spanish within a variety of global contexts.

Nontraditional format:

Student must be a heritage speaker of Spanish who is not a graduate of a secondary institution in a Spanish-speaking country, or for whom it has been 5 years or more since graduation from said institution.

Offered every year.

 

Prerequisites:
Permission of department
Duplicate Credit:
Not open to students with credit in SPAN 3010, SPAN 3010H
